Turning Cutting Clamp Types Described
Understanding several lathe blade clamp varieties is vital for enhancing the lathe operation. Frequently used options include live tool holders, static blade holders, angled tool holders, and quick-change tool holders. Live clamps enable tool rotation, supplying improved versatility and reach. website Static holders are more straightforward and typically smaller expensive. Angled clamps offer defined positions for complex forms. Quick-change tool fixtures greatly minimize changeover time on your lathe.

Cutting Tool Selection: Matching Tool to Task
Choosing the best machining implement is absolutely essential for obtaining excellent outcomes and maximizing efficiency in any fabrication procedure. Detailed consideration of the substance being worked , the desired quality, and the particular properties of the application are required . Various kinds of milling {tools – such as end mills, drills, and inserts – are each intended for distinct functions. Selecting the wrong tool can cause poor quality , higher blade wear , and potentially damage to the part .
